Here are some folk ghost stories: ** 1. Take off your head and dress up ** Once upon a time, there was a village. There was a family in the village that was relatively well-off and had hired long-term workers. Later, there was a drought and famine, and everyone's lives were difficult. One day, a well-dressed woman wandered around the village. When everyone was about to drive her away, the bachelor Wu Lao Er said that he could support her and bring her home. This woman was very good at dressing up. Not long after, a strange man sneaked into the village. One night, Wu Lao Er cried and cried. When everyone arrived, they found that his hands were trapped and his belongings were missing. The village chief led his men to chase the man and woman. The man escaped, and the woman was beaten to death by everyone. Because of the mindset at that time, the village chief did not allow women to enter the village for burial, so they were buried hastily at the village entrance. After that, strange things kept happening. At night, when they passed by the place where the woman was buried, they could hear crying. Once, when the village chief returned late and passed by the village entrance, the black donkey he was leading suddenly became impatient and broke free from the reins. He saw a woman in white sitting on a mound on the hillside, combing her hair and crying. Her eyes were fixed on him, and it was very scary. The village chief was so scared that he ran home, and his mind was a little deranged. ** 2. Ghosthand of the Crematorium ** There was a man named Liu San who was idling around without a proper job. Its long nails slid on the door, making a strange sound. ** 3. Soy Sauce Factory Incident ** Twenty or thirty years ago, there was a state-owned soy sauce factory. The taste and sales of soy sauce were average. Later on, a worker went missing. At that time, many people sneaked into Hong Kong. Everyone thought that he had gone to Hong Kong too, so they didn't pay much attention to him. After that, the soy sauce factory produced a batch of soy sauce that was full of freshness and sold well. However, when the workers emptied the soy sauce pool, they found a human skeleton. It turned out that the missing worker had fallen into the soy sauce pool by accident. Later, the soy sauce factory closed down, but those who had tasted the soy sauce said that it was indeed delicious. ** 4. Granny Tan's Eye Moth ** Grandma Tan had suffered from a Cataract in her left eye for several years. Because she could see in her right eye and her financial situation was not good, she had not been treated. After Grandma Tan passed away, her descendants stayed at home to watch the spirit for a night according to the custom. In the middle of the night, her left eye suddenly opened. Her descendants thought that she had been resurrected and surrounded her. They even wanted to find a doctor. In the end, Granny Tan did not resurrect. A moth crawled out of her left eye. The moth's wings were bright and colorful. When it flew, it looked like a pair of beautiful eyes. Everyone was fascinated by it. When they came back to their senses, the moth had disappeared. After the forensic examination, it was said that Granny Tan's left eye was not a retina, but was parasitized by an unknown insect, known as the " eye moth."
